Transaction ed211c6beea2436f1429bc14c5d0e6f2d5b0bfa45390790d6fc1ff4cafac91b7
2 Input
1 Outputs
- ed211c6beea2436f1429bc14c5d0e6f2d5b0bfa45390790d6fc1ff4cafac91b7:0
value 59990000
address 3BMEXWCVZ2R8CeAJGqKbZtrHYKUXM8EyiU